An internship coordinator most commonly works at a college or university to help students find positions with prospective employers. Your responsibilities include assessing job seekers to determine which candidates are the right fit, acting as the liaison between the parties, and tapping into marketing strategies to match candidates with the needs of the company or organization. Other employment opportunities exist with businesses who handle these tasks internally in their human resources department. The work is typically full-time during regular business hours and often involves occasional travel to attend job fairs and other events.
